Creating 2015—Day 102:   Super Soul Sunday

This is week two of what I hope to be a new ritual for me.  Watching Super Soul Sunday with Oprah on Sunday mornings at 8am PT. I watched a few of them on demand and loved the energy, the message and how I felt after watching. I just listened to Jon Kabat-Zinn, a scientist and pioneer of using mindfulness in medicine and author of the new book, “Mindfulness For Beginners“, talk with Oprah about what mindfulness is and how he practices it. Here are some gems from the talk… “I see mindfulness as a love affair with life.” “Mindfulness is not a concept, it is a practice.” “Mindfulness is simple but not easy.” “Mindfulness is paying attention and the awareness...

Creating 2015—Day 97:   Capturing Water

Posted by

Creating 2015—Day 97:   Capturing Water

In case you haven’t heard, California is in a massive drought.  A potentially catastrophic one.  Our governor just threw down a mandate for the state to lower its water usage by 25%.  That’s a shit ton. Even before Governor Brown announced his freak out about water, I had read an article by NASA scientist Jay Famiglietti a few weeks earlier who was like, “hey, is anyone paying attention to the fact that we’ll be out of water in a year?”  Then, I saw the same scientist on Real Time with Bill Maher about a week or two later.  That’s when I told Uh-mazing Romantic Partner we were going to have to get serious about saving water. Especially if he wants to keep his very green...
